Roller screening machine
Technical Field
The utility model relates to a technical field of red date screening auxiliary device especially relates to a cylinder sieve separator.
Background
As is known, in the production process of red date products, red dates need to be screened and are divided into different sizes so as to be convenient for subsequent production and processing, sieve plates with different apertures are often adopted for screening the red dates in the prior art, so that the red dates can be screened into different size ranges, but the screening speed of the red dates is slow, and the screened parts with different sizes are inconvenient to be respectively placed.

Compared with the prior art, the beneficial effects of the utility model are that: the red dates to be sorted and screened can be added into the roller, the motor is powered on and started, the transmission shaft drives the roller to rotate under the action of the motor, the red dates in the red dates can be conveniently rolled, the red dates with smaller volume leave the roller through a plurality of groups of screening holes and are discharged through the discharge hole and fall to the left half area in the receiving box, after screening is completed, the receiving box is pushed, a plurality of groups of pulleys move leftwards along two groups of chutes, so that the receiving box moves leftwards, the fixed cylinder is pulled by the positioning chain in the moving process of the receiving box, so that the fixed cylinder rotates along two groups of fixed rings through two groups of fixed shafts, and two groups of limiting springs are compressed, so that the fixed cylinder and the roller turn rightwards, the residual red dates in the roller can be conveniently poured out and fall to the right half area in the receiving box, the receiving box is reset after all the red dates are poured out, the fixed cylinder returns to the original position under the elastic force, therefore, the screening speed of the red dates can be conveniently increased, and the red dates with different sizes after being screened can be conveniently and respectively placed.

The roller screening machine according to claim 1, further comprising a plurality of sets of reinforcing rods (20), a plurality of sets of positioning plates (21), and a plurality of sets of fixing screws (22), wherein two ends of each reinforcing rod (20) are respectively connected with the plurality of sets of positioning plates (21), the plurality of sets of positioning plates (21) are respectively contacted with the bottom of each positioning plate (21), the right side walls of the two sets of supporting columns (2), and the top of the base (1), the plurality of sets of fixing screws (22) are respectively screwed through the plurality of sets of positioning plates (21), and the plurality of sets of fixing screws (22) are respectively screwed into the top plate (3), the two sets of supporting columns (2), and the base (1).
3. A roller screening machine according to claim 2 further comprising a push-pull handle (23) and two sets of connecting rods (24), the two ends of said two sets of connecting rods (24) being connected to the push-pull handle (23) and the right side wall of the receiving box (12), respectively.
4. The roller screening machine according to claim 3, further comprising a ring-shaped limiting plate (25), a plurality of sets of limiting rods (27) and a plurality of sets of limiting wheels (28), wherein the ring-shaped limiting plate (25) is installed at the right end of the roller (11), two ends of the plurality of sets of limiting rods (27) are respectively connected with the ring-shaped limiting plate (25) and the plurality of sets of limiting wheels (28), the right end of the fixed cylinder (4) is provided with an annular groove, and the plurality of sets of limiting wheels (28) are all located in the annular groove.
5. The roller screening machine according to claim 4, characterized by further comprising two sets of limiting ropes (29), wherein two ends of the two sets of limiting ropes (29) are respectively provided with four sets of connecting rings, and the four sets of connecting rings are respectively arranged at the bottom of the top plate (3) and on the outer wall of the fixed cylinder (4).
6. The roller screening machine according to claim 5, further comprising a plurality of sets of anti-slip seats (30), wherein the sets of anti-slip seats (30) are respectively installed at the left front side, the left rear side, the right front side and the right rear side of the bottom of the base (1).
7. The roller screening machine according to claim 6, further comprising two sets of cushions (31), wherein the two sets of cushions (31) are respectively mounted at the bottoms of the two sets of chutes, and the plurality of sets of pulleys (19) are respectively in contact with the two sets of cushions (31).
8. The roller screening machine according to claim 7, further comprising a protective casing (32), said protective casing (32) being mounted on the outer wall of the stationary drum (4), said motor (9) being located in the protective casing (32).
